titleOfInvention Method of and apparatus for wire electric-discharge machining
abstract The wire electric-discharge machining apparatus is provided with an inter-pole voltage correction unit 109 which corrects a voltage corresponding to an inter-pole voltage according to a correction coefficient which increases with an elongation of discharge stop time. A corrected voltage corresponding to the inter-pole voltage output from the inter-pole voltage correction unit 109 is given to a control unit 106 to allow a wire electrode 101 and a workpiece 102 to relatively move according to the corrected voltage corresponding to the inter-pole voltage.
